Pet sitters on Rover are free to set their rates. The median cost to hire a pet sitter in The Colony on Rover as of Jul 2025 was about $25 per night, after factoring in Rover’s service fees. A pet sitter’s rate may also change as you customize your booking to fit your and your pet’s needs.
Rover makes it easy to reach out to multiple pet sitters about your booking. Typically, pet sitters on Rover respond in under an hour.
Experience can vary widely from pet sitter to pet sitter, but you can view reviews, years of experience, and number of repeat clients when comparing pet sitters available in The Colony.
